Brandmeyer Name Meaning

German: distinguishing name for a tenant farmer (see Meyer ) who farmed land that had been cleared by burning (see Brandt ).

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Brandmeyer family from?

You can see how Brandmeyer families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Brandmeyer family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1880 and 1920. The most Brandmeyer families were found in USA in 1920. In 1891 there was 1 Brandmeyer family living in Kent. This was 100% of all the recorded Brandmeyer's in United Kingdom. Kent had the highest population of Brandmeyer families in 1891.

What did your Brandmeyer 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er and Housework were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Brandmeyer. 46% of Brandmeyer men worked as a Farmer and 100% of Brandmeyer women worked as a Housework. .
